Ingredients
6 portion(s)
Chicken and Corn Soup
- 1 onion, peeled and quartered
- 2 cloves garlic, peeled
- 1 centimetre knob of fresh ginger, peeled
- 1/2 teaspoon ginger powder
- 420 gram can of creamed corn
- 2 fresh Corn cobs, peeled and corn cut off
- 600 grams water
- 1 teaspoon sesame oil
- 2 tablespoons chicken stock paste, (I used Skinnymixers)
- 3 Chicken thigh fillets, finely sliced
- 1 tablespoon cornflour, mixed in a small bowl with 2 tablespoons of water
- 2 egg whites
- spring onion, to serve

Recipe's preparation
- Add onion, garlic and fresh ginger to the bowl.
Chop 3 seconds, speed 4. Scrape down sides of bowl.
Repeat 1 or 2 times until onion mix is finely chopped.
Add olive oil and ginger powder.
Saute 3 mins, 100 degrees, speed 1.
Add creamed corn, fresh corn, water, sesame oil and stock paste.
Cook 5 mins, 100 degrees, reverse speed 1.
Add sliced chicken.
Cook 17 minutes, 100 degrees, reverse speed 1.
In the last 2 minutes remove MC and drizzle in cornflour mixture. Replace MC and add egg whites by pouring onto top of lid and letting them slowly drizzle through into the bowl.
Mix speed 4 for 8 seconds.
Serve hot topped with diced spring onion.
(Note: Freezes well, just omit spring onion when freezing.)
